The Marina Civic Center is a rental facility housing a 2,508 seat theatre, fully equipped stage and three meeting rooms. It’s located in beautiful downtown Panama City, Florida at 8 Harrison Avenue. The venue is available to rent with meeting rooms in the galleries and the full theatre.

Heart – February 27th - 8pm

American rock band, Heart, will be coming to the Marina Civic Center this February 27th at 8pm. They’ve been around for four decades and rose to fame in the mid-70s with music inspired by heavy metal, hard rock and folk.

After a decline in popularity, they made a comeback in 1985 and now have made a return to hard rock and acoustic folk roots. Check out this 35 million record selling band presented by Hess Entertainment. Tickets range from $35.50 to $75.50+.
